Ionic migration is a fundamental process that occurs in various fields, particularly in chemistry and materials science. It refers to the movement of ions within a medium, which can significantly affect the properties and behavior of materials. Understanding ionic migration (离子迁移) is crucial for many applications, including battery technology, electrochemistry, and even biological systems.One of the most notable examples of ionic migration (离子迁移) is found in rechargeable batteries. In lithium-ion batteries, for instance, lithium ions move from the anode to the cathode during discharge and back again during charging. This movement is essential for the battery's operation and efficiency. If the ionic migration (离子迁移) is hindered, it can lead to reduced performance, shorter lifespan, and even failure of the battery. Researchers are continuously exploring ways to enhance ionic migration (离子迁移) in battery materials to improve energy density and charge/discharge rates.Another area where ionic migration (离子迁移) plays a critical role is in electrochemical reactions. These reactions often involve the transfer of electrons and ions, making ionic migration (离子迁移) a key factor in determining reaction rates and efficiencies. For example, in fuel cells, the movement of protons through a membrane is vital for generating electricity. Any barriers to ionic migration (离子迁移) can significantly impact the performance of the fuel cell, highlighting the importance of optimizing materials that facilitate this process.In addition to its applications in technology, ionic migration (离子迁移) is also relevant in biological systems. For instance, in nerve cells, the transmission of signals relies on the rapid movement of ions across cell membranes. This ionic migration (离子迁移) is essential for muscle contraction and various other physiological processes. Disruptions in ionic migration (离子迁移) can lead to serious health issues, such as neurological disorders or muscle dysfunction.The study of ionic migration (离子迁移) involves various techniques and methodologies. Scientists employ methods such as impedance spectroscopy, nuclear magnetic resonance (NMR), and X-ray diffraction to investigate how ions move through different materials. These studies help researchers understand the mechanisms behind ionic migration (离子迁移) and how to manipulate it for desired outcomes.In conclusion, ionic migration (离子迁移) is a critical phenomenon with far-reaching implications in technology and biology. By comprehensively understanding this process, we can enhance the performance of energy storage systems, improve electrochemical devices, and gain insights into biological functions. As research continues to advance, the knowledge of ionic migration (离子迁移) will undoubtedly lead to innovations that can benefit various fields, paving the way for a more sustainable and efficient future.
